My name is Aaliah Mersais, I am an elementalist with the ability to control fire and water. There are hundreds like me living in the everyday world, at the palace, or in private schools. I am a prisoner at Vladimir Petrovis School for Elementalists and I would not wish that fate upon anyone. But there is a reason I am a "prisoner," it is so that I have no control on events outside of the force field around the school grounds. Having no control includes not being able to stop them from capturing my only childhood friend and using him to make me do what they want.  Except the problem is... He is more than a friend now. If he was still just a friend maybe it would be easier, but as it is, I cannot stand there and do nothing while they threaten to kill him. 
They might think I am the ace they hold in their sleeve, that hidden weapon they can use when they need it. I am not that. I am a teenage girl who only wants to love and be loved.
